Jalen Hurts played college football for two different teams during his career. He started his journey at the University of Alabama, where he played for three seasons from 2016 to 2018. Hurts had an impressive run with the Crimson Tide, leading the team to multiple National Championship appearances. However, during his junior year, he found himself in a backup role behind Tua Tagovailoa.

In 2019, Hurts made the decision to transfer to the University of Oklahoma for his senior season. This move allowed him to showcase his skills as a starting quarterback and thrive in a new environment. Hurts had a phenomenal season with the Sooners, earning numerous accolades and leading the team to the College Football Playoff. His performance during his senior year solidified his place as one of the top quarterbacks in the country.

Who did Hurts play for in college: Exploring the Details

Now, let's delve deeper into the details of who Hurts played for in college. At the University of Alabama, he was part of the Crimson Tide football program, playing under head coach Nick Saban. Hurts had a successful career at Alabama, earning multiple SEC titles and being named SEC Offensive Player of the Year in 2016. Despite facing adversity, he remained committed to the team and played a crucial role in their success.

After transferring to the University of Oklahoma, Hurts joined the Sooners football program under head coach Lincoln Riley. The move to Oklahoma allowed Hurts to showcase his skills in a high-powered offense known for producing top quarterbacks. He thrived in Riley's system and had a remarkable senior season, finishing as a Heisman Trophy finalist and setting multiple records.
